			Change the infix for fbdev's DMA-memory helpers from _DMA_ to _DMAMEM_. The helpers perform operations within DMA-able memory, but they don't perform DMA operations. Naming should make this clear. Adapt all users. No functional changes. | /**
 | |
|  * drm_fbdev_dma_setup() - Setup fbdev emulation for GEM DMA helpers
 | |
|  * @dev: DRM device
 | |
|  * @preferred_bpp: Preferred bits per pixel for the device.
 | |
|  *                 32 is used if this is zero.
 | |
|  *
 | |
|  * This function sets up fbdev emulation for GEM DMA drivers that support
 | |
|  * dumb buffers with a virtual address and that can be mmap'ed.
 | |
|  * drm_fbdev_dma_setup() shall be called after the DRM driver registered
 | |
|  * the new DRM device with drm_dev_register().
 | |
|  *
 | |
|  * Restore, hotplug events and teardown are all taken care of. Drivers that do
 | |
|  * suspend/resume need to call drm_fb_helper_set_suspend_unlocked() themselves.
 | |
|  * Simple drivers might use drm_mode_config_helper_suspend().
 | |
|  *
 | |
|  * This function is safe to call even when there are no connectors present.
 | |
|  * Setup will be retried on the next hotplug event.
 | |
|  *
 | |
|  * The fbdev is destroyed by drm_dev_unregister().
 | |
|  */
